swap day, coming up


This coming Sunday, plant swap day from 12 to 4 organized by Knockvicar organic garden at the crossna community centre, down the road from the garden, come with your seedlings or plants to give/swap/share and discuss. There will be soup (minestrone is what I am planning to cook), salads (that’s the plan anyway, quinoa taboule with mountains of parsley is what I have up my sleeve), bread, tea and cake. The seed swap day was great so with the excitement of spring the plant swap should be mightily enjoyable.
